Yeah I'm not really sure what his problem was, there's actually quite a few boosted 3G's. Mine is a GS 2.4L, which is fine with me because the V6 can't handle much boost on the stock internals, plus I got a pretty good deal on this car. There's a few turbo kits available for the car, but none of them were really catching my interest. FI Autosports was selling the Max Rev kit for the 4-cyl for a while, but it came with a log manifold :punch:. They also sold 2 kits made by Accelerated Autosports Inc, one for the 4 and one for the 6, but now FIAS is out of business. During this time, only the Max Rev kit was available, which is why I went with a custom kit from Top Street. Now the AAI kits are available from a Club3G Florida member, Russ, at tearstone.com. I think Matt from Team Rush was thinking about going turbo, but other than that, there are plenty of boosted 3Gs, just not in the area :crying

I had to put the turbo on hold when I broke my diff, and now I don't have the money for fuel management (AEM EMS) so I can't put the turbo in yet. When I finally get it set up, I will probably run and daily drive 8psi and I hope for about ~250 whp. Then I will step up the boost to around 12psi as long as the injectors hold. The stock 4G64 motor has held 16psi but I would never take it that high, because I could only do it once or twice :D
